Что такое папка бин и для чего она нужна

Папка "бин" (англ. bin) - это сокращение от "binaries" или "бинарные файлы". Это особая директория, которая используется для хранения исполняемых файлов и других файлов, связанных с программным обеспечением.

Папка "бин" обычно находится в корневой директории программы и содержит все файлы, необходимые для запуска и работы программы, включая исполняемые файлы (.exe или .sh), библиотеки, модули и другие компоненты.

Когда программа работает, она может ссылаться на файлы в папке "бин", чтобы выполнять определенные функции. Например, программа может загрузить библиотеку или модуль из папки "бин", чтобы получить доступ к дополнительным функциям или ресурсам, которые они предоставляют. Также исполняемые файлы, находящиеся в папке "бин", могут быть вызваны из командной строки или другого кода для выполнения определенных задач.

Использование папки "бин" помогает упорядочить и организовать файлы программы, делая их доступными для использования в различных сценариях. Это также позволяет разработчикам создавать самодостаточные и переносимые программы, которые могут быть легко установлены и выполнены на разных операционных системах или платформах.

Роль папки bin в программировании

Роль папки bin в программировании

Когда вы компилируете свою программу, компилятор создает исполняемый файл, который содержит машинный код, понятный компьютеру. Именно этот исполняемый файл и помещается в папку bin. Этот файл может быть запущен на компьютере без необходимости компиляции программы заново.

Папка bin также может содержать другие бинарные файлы, такие как динамически подключаемые библиотеки (DLL) или файлы конфигурации.

Роль папки bin не ограничивается только хранением бинарных файлов. Она также может быть использована в качестве места для сохранения временных файлов, создаваемых программой во время ее работы. Это может быть полезно для отладки или при работе с файловой системой.

Использование папки bin в программировании помогает организовать структуру проекта и облегчить его сборку и развертывание. Также это позволяет легко отслеживать и управлять бинарными файлами, которые были созданы в ходе разработки программы.

Назначение и структура папки bin

Структура папки bin обычно состоит из подпапок, отражающих различные целевые платформы, для которых предназначены исполняемые файлы. Например, подпапки win32 и x64 могут содержать исполняемые файлы для 32- и 64-битных версий операционной системы Windows соответственно.

Также в папке bin могут находиться вспомогательные файлы, необходимые для работы программы. Например, это может быть файл с данными, конфигурационный файл или файлы библиотек для поддержки различных функций программы.

По соглашению, путь к папке bin включается в системную переменную окружения PATH, что позволяет операционной системе находить исполняемые файлы программы без необходимости указывать полный путь к ним. Таким образом, содержимое папки bin становится доступным для запуска из командной строки или из других программ.

Однако следует помнить, что папка bin содержит файлы, требующиеся для работы программы, и изменение или удаление этих файлов может привести к непредсказуемым последствиям. Поэтому рекомендуется быть осторожным при внесении изменений в данную папку.

Способы использования папки bin в разных языках программирования

Способы использования папки bin в разных языках программирования

В языке программирования Java папка bin используется для хранения скомпилированных файлов классов (.class). При компиляции Java-кода, файлы .class сохраняются в подпапках bin, которые соответствуют структуре пакетов в исходном коде. Это позволяет запускать Java-приложения, используя JVM (Java Virtual Machine).

В языке программирования C# папка bin выступает важной составляющей при компиляции и исполнении проектов. Когда проект компилируется, все файлы DLL, созданные из исходного кода, помещаются в папку bin. Папка bin также содержит исполняемый файл (.exe), который является входной точкой в проект и используется для запуска приложения.

В языке программирования C++ используется папка bin для хранения скомпилированных файлов объектных кодов (.obj) и исполняемых файлов (.exe). Обычно в папке bin также хранятся файлы библиотек (.dll), которые используются при сборке проекта. Исполняемый файл (.exe), находящийся в папке bin, может быть запущен и выполнен в операционной системе.

Как видно из примеров, папка bin играет важную роль в процессе разработки и выполнения программного кода в различных языках программирования. Она используется для хранения скомпилированных файлов, библиотек и исполняемых файлов, которые нужны для запуска приложений и их выполнения в компьютерной среде.

Примеры использования папки bin в разработке приложений

Папка bin играет важную роль в процессе сборки и развертывания приложений. Во время компиляции исходного кода, создаются исполняемые файлы, которые затем помещаются в папку bin.

В случае веб-приложений, в папке bin может содержаться исполняемая сборка веб-приложения, такая как файлы DLL (динамические библиотеки) или исполняемый файл веб-приложения.

Также, папка bin может содержать другие файлы, необходимые для работы приложения, такие как конфигурационные файлы, ресурсы, или файлы данных.

Применение папки bin в разработке приложений позволяет легче организовывать код и упрощает процесс развертывания приложений. В ней размещаются все необходимые файлы, которые могут быть легко скопированы на другую машину или переданы другим разработчикам.

В целом, папка bin является важным элементом разработки приложений, который позволяет эффективно управлять исполняемыми файлами и другими необходимыми ресурсами приложения.

Подводя итог: значимость папки bin для программистов

Подводя итог: значимость папки bin для программистов

Очевидно, что папка bin играет важную роль в жизни программиста. Она позволяет хранить и управлять исполняемыми файлами программ, что облегчает их запуск и отладку. Благодаря папке bin, разработчики могут легко настраивать окружение, общаться с другими разработчиками и передавать свои программы в виде готового решения.

Кроме того, папка bin тесно связана с папкой src, где находится исходный код программы. Это означает, что изменения в исходном коде автоматически приводят к созданию новых исполняемых файлов в папке bin. Это позволяет программистам быстро проверять и применять свои изменения.

Важно отметить, что папку bin следует умело организовывать и сопровождать. Она должна содержать только самые актуальные исполняемые файлы, чтобы избежать путаницы и ошибок. Также, следует уделять внимание безопасности, поскольку неконтролируемый доступ к исполняемым файлам может привести к непредвиденным последствиям.

В целом, папка bin играет важную роль в процессе разработки программного обеспечения. Она обеспечивает удобство, эффективность и надежность работы программиста, позволяя быстро компилировать, запускать и отлаживать программы, а также передавать их другим пользователям. Поэтому понимание и управление папкой bin является неотъемлемой частью работы программиста.

Оцените статью
Поделитесь статьёй
Обзор Посуды